A comprehensive shoulder physical assessment is crucial for evaluating function and identifying potential pathologies, and it should include a detailed patient history, visual inspection, range of motion testing, strength testing, special tests, palpation, and a thorough neurovascular examination. When performing a shoulder physical assessment, it is essential to consider the patient's history, including pain characteristics, functional limitations, previous injuries, and occupational/recreational activities 1. The assessment should begin with a visual inspection to evaluate posture, muscle atrophy, scapular positioning, and any obvious deformities. Range of motion testing, both active and passive, should be performed to evaluate forward flexion, abduction, internal/external rotation, and cross-body adduction, comparing findings to the unaffected side. Strength testing should assess the rotator cuff muscles (supraspinatus, infraspinatus, teres minor, subscapularis) and other shoulder girdle muscles using manual resistance. Special tests are essential and should include impingement tests (Neer, Hawkins-Kennedy), rotator cuff integrity tests (Empty can, External rotation lag sign), labral tests (O'Brien's, Anterior slide), instability tests (Apprehension, Relocation), and AC joint assessment (Cross-body adduction) 1. Palpation should identify tender areas around the glenohumeral joint, AC joint, bicipital groove, and surrounding musculature. A thorough neurovascular examination should check sensation, reflexes, and circulation. This systematic approach ensures comprehensive evaluation of all shoulder structures and helps differentiate between various pathologies that can present with similar symptoms. Specific Tests Used in Shoulder Physical Assessment
Specific tests used in shoulder physical assessment include:
- Neer test: used to diagnose subacromial impingement syndrome 2
- Hawkins test: used to diagnose subacromial impingement syndrome 2
- Jobe's test: used to evaluate the supraspinatus muscle 3
- Patte's test: used to evaluate the infraspinatus muscle 3
- Lift-off test: used to evaluate the subscapularis muscle 3
- Speed test: used to diagnose superior labral anterior to posterior (SLAP) lesions 4
Importance of Physical Examination in Diagnosing Shoulder Pathology
Physical examination is important for making an accurate diagnosis and distinguishing certain pathologies of the shoulder 5, 6. A thorough understanding of the network of bony, ligamentous, muscular, and neurovascular anatomy is required to properly identify and diagnose shoulder pathology 6. The diagnostic accuracy of physical examination tests of the shoulder is limited, and there is a need for large, prospective, well-designed studies to examine the diagnostic accuracy of these tests 4.
